How To Get Faster Service Without Creating Extra Delays
The fastest pickups usually start before the crew shows up. If the items are staged, the path is clear, and any special instructions are shared ahead of time, the job moves more smoothly.
A few simple steps help:
- Keep smaller items out of the way of the main load.
- Separate anything that might be donated, reused, or kept.
- Let the crew know about stairs, gates, locked areas, or heavy pieces.
- Disconnect appliances when appropriate, or ask what needs to stay attached.
- Flag any hazardous or difficult items ahead of time.
Those small steps do not replace experience, but they do keep the work moving. They also help the crew load the truck efficiently, which matters when the goal is same day or next day service.
